Was does Australia mean in a dream?

  • Australia symbolizes exploration, self-discovery, connection to nature, community, and balance in dreams.

Australia, as a symbol in dreams, often represents a journey or exploration of the self. It embodies the spirit of adventure, suggesting that the dreamer is on the verge of discovering new aspects of their personality or life. The vast landscapes and diverse cultures of Australia can signify a longing for freedom and the desire to break away from routine. This dream may indicate a need for change, urging the dreamer to embrace new experiences and broaden their horizons.

In the realm of a dream book, Australia can also symbolize connection to nature and the wild. The unique wildlife and natural wonders found in Australia remind dreamers of the importance of grounding themselves in the environment. This connection can lead to personal growth and a deeper understanding of one’s place in the world. The dreamer may be encouraged to seek out their own natural beauty and embrace the wildness within.

Moreover, dreaming of Australia can signify a sense of community and belonging. The multicultural society of Australia reflects the importance of relationships and social connections in one’s life. This dream may suggest that the dreamer is seeking acceptance or is in search of a supportive community. It can serve as a reminder to nurture existing relationships and be open to new friendships that may enrich their life.

Lastly, Australia in dreams can represent the idea of balance and harmony. The contrast between urban life and the serenity of nature in Australia symbolizes the need to find equilibrium in one’s life. Dreamers may be prompted to evaluate their work-life balance and ensure they are not neglecting their personal needs for the sake of professional obligations. Embracing the beauty of both worlds can lead to a more fulfilling and harmonious existence.
